Originals – Acrylics, sand, wax and resin on box canvas, mounted and framed in white wood float frames, 34cm x 34cm x 4cm each x 9.
Porthminster is a mini series of nine works within my Shorelines Collection, created in response to the stunning Porthminster Beach in St Ives, Cornwall, and its surrounding landscape.
It rings together nine intimate studies that celebrate the character, light and quiet drama of one of St Ives’ most iconic beaches.
Across the series, abstracted elements of the beach come into focus — the beautiful blues and turquoises of sea and sky, the warmth of golden sand, the surrounding grey rocks and walkways, and the striking white buildings marked with blue beach signs and flags. Each piece distils a different facet of this much‑loved shoreline, capturing its shifting colours, textures and rhythms.
Created with acrylics, sand, beeswax and resin, the works are enriched by found materials that carry their own lived history. The grains of sand and tactile surfaces root the series in the place that inspired it, giving each artwork a sense of memory, presence and authenticity.
